Houses to Rent East Kilbride And A Few Of The Town’s Attractions If you are looking for houses to rent East Kilbride then brace yourself for a serene and cool setting. East Kilbride is a large town in the council of South Lanarkshire in Scotland’s Central Lowlands. The suburban town lies between the Rotten Calder and White Cart River. The town is named after St. Bride an Irish saint.
